Genetics and Origins
OG Kush seeds represent one of the most influential cannabis strains in modern breeding. Popularized on the U.S. West Coast, OG Kush combines Hindu Kush and Chemdog genetics to produce a stable, indica-dominant cultivar known for distinctive flavor, aroma, and resin production.
Cultivation Details
OG Kush seeds perform well indoors and outdoors, with indoor flowering typically taking 8–9 weeks and outdoor harvest generally occurring in early October. Plants can reach medium to tall heights and respond well to topping and pruning, helping improve airflow, light penetration, and canopy development.
Bud Structure and Yield
OG Kush produces dense, compact flowers with heavy trichome coverage. Deep green buds are accented by orange pistils and may develop purple hues in cooler conditions. OG Kush seeds offer strong yield potential under optimal conditions, while the resin-rich flowers are also well suited to extract production.
Flavor Profile
OG Kush delivers a complex flavor combining earthy and woody notes with pine, sour lemon, and subtle spice. Its distinctive terpene profile makes OG Kush seeds a popular choice for growers seeking classic, flavorful cannabis genetics.
Aroma
The signature OG Kush aroma combines pungent pine, earth, citrus, fuel, and spice. The strong fragrance becomes particularly pronounced when the dense flowers are broken apart, contributing to the strain’s recognizable character.
Seed Type and Growing Environment
OG Kush seeds are commonly available as feminized seeds, simplifying cultivation by eliminating the need to identify male plants. The strain adapts well to indoor gardens, greenhouses, and outdoor environments, particularly in warm, dry climates.
